Transaction 670bc271a63aac157cfba406ce33e5f00848e780a0790e71881258565b8d0624

6 Input
2 Outputs
  • 670bc271a63aac157cfba406ce33e5f00848e780a0790e71881258565b8d0624:0
  • value  1441190
    address  15XrYzSYEUyupdo3fNUPXqF1TLvXVRrBmM
  • 670bc271a63aac157cfba406ce33e5f00848e780a0790e71881258565b8d0624:1
  • value  45790000
    address  1JeKiHLnAxAr8cDdfk6iRwqDjyLNyZWH9S